Hôtel Europole Grenoble is a three-star business-oriented hotel on Rue Pierre Sémard in the Europole district of central Grenoble, in the Isère department of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es. The Europole development sits in the northwestern part of the city centre and encompasses international company headquarters, the Grenoble World Trade Centre, conference facilities, and extensive retail, making the hotel a particularly practical choice for corporate travellers attending meetings in the district. Grenoble railway station (Gare de Grenoble), which connects to Lyon-Part-Dieu and the national rail network via regular intercity and TGV-compatible services, is within easy walking distance, and the hotel's location ensures fast tram access to the rest of the city. Guest accommodation comprises Standard, Superior, and Family room categories; rooms are functional and well-maintained with an emphasis on practicality and cleanliness rather than luxury detailing. A business centre with workstations is available for guests needing to work between appointments. The bar is a convenient meeting point for professionals returning from daytime commitments. 24-hour reception ensures flexibility for late arrivals, particularly for guests on early or late trains from Lyon, Paris, or Marseille. WiFi is available throughout the property. Central Grenoble's attractions—the Musée de Grenoble, the téléphérique cable car to the Bastille fortress, and the vibrant food market at Place aux Herbes—are accessible on foot or by tram in 15 to 20 minutes. The surrounding Chartreuse, Vercors, and Belledonne mountain massifs offer skiing and hiking within approximately 35 to 45 minutes by road, and the Chamrousse ski area is the closest at around 35 minutes. At competitive rates, the Europole is a functional staging post for both business appointments and Alpine activities in the Grenoble area.

Accessibility
Hôtel Europole Grenoble is a modern building with level street access and lift service to all guest floors. Wheelchair-accessible rooms are available on request. The tram network serving the surrounding district is also accessible. Guests with specific requirements are advised to request adapted rooms at the time of booking.

What is the Europole district?
Europole is a major business and administrative zone in central Grenoble, housing international company headquarters, the World Trade Centre, and conference facilities. It is well served by tram connections to the rest of the city.
